Transaction eefa159c45bf8f72943a96a63c88df1ba82ae214b67f1e74a2dd08bd26b3b4ab
1 Input
1 Output
-
eefa159c45bf8f72943a96a63c88df1ba82ae214b67f1e74a2dd08bd26b3b4ab:0
- value
- 849758
- script pubkey
- OP_0 OP_PUSHBYTES_20 b2bddd347c0eb1bf50a34a29574c21c288d40316
- address
- bc1qk27a6drup6cm759rfg54wnppc2ydgqckykw96x